Do you have to say goodbye to your 50 GB package that allows you to look at Netflix on the train? An article on the Fandroid site, published on Monday, indicates that a “bill could arise” to finish these packages. The reason: “The excessive consumption of mobile data greatly weighs in our carbon footprint,” according to Ademe, the ecological transition agency.
The article indicates that it is this same agency that “is currently working on a bill aimed at establishing the progressive price of mobile data.” The Tweet that accompanies the information has been seen more than 2 million times, was shared by Xavier Niel, Free’s chief (who simply commented “no”) and resulted in coverage in the media.
